Troubleshooting

If a problem arises while you are using the TV, please read this troubleshooting guide carefully

before you ask to have the TV repaired. You may be able to fix it easily by yourself. For example,
if the mains plug is disconnected from the mains outlet, or the TV aerial has problems, you may

think there is a problem with the TV itself.
Important:

• This troubleshooting guide only covers problems whose causes are not easy to decide. If you

have a question when you are operating a function, read the page(s) for that function carefully,

not this troubleshooting guide.

• If you follow the advice in this troubleshooting guide without any success, unplug the mains

plug and ask for your TV to be repaired. Do not attempt to repair the TV by yourself or to
remove the rear cover of the TV.

• If the power lamp flashes, there is a problem with the TV.

Unplug the mains plug and ask for your TV to be repaired.

If you cannot turn on the TV

• Is the mains plug connected to the mains

outlet?

„

No picture or no sound

• Have you chosen a TV channel with very

poor reception? If so, the BLUE BACK

function will be activated: the entire
screen becomes blue, and the sound is

muted. If you still want to view the TV

channel, follow the description “BLUE
BACK” on page 24 to change the BLUE

BACK function setting to OFF.

• If the SYSTEM setting for a TV channel

is incorrect, it may prevent the sound

from being issued. Follow the description
“EDIT/MANUAL” on page 26 to use the

MANUAL function to try to change the

SYSTEM setting.

„

Poor picture

• If noise (snow) totally blocks out the

picture, there may be a problem with the

aerial or aerial cable. Check the following
to try to solve the problem:
–Have the TV and aerial been connected

properly?

–Has the aerial cable been damaged?
–Is the aerial pointing in the right

direction?

–Is the aerial itself faulty?

• If the TV or aerial suffers interference

from other equipment, stripes or noise

may appear in the picture. Move any

equipment such as an amplifier, personal

computer, or a hair drier, that can cause

interference away from your TV. Or try

moving the TV. If the aerial suffers

interference from a radio tower or high-

voltage wire, please contact your local

dealer.

• If the TV suffers interference from signals

reflecting from mountains or buildings,

double-pictures (ghosting) will occur. Try

to change the aerial’s direction or replace

it with one with better directionality.

• Are your COLOUR SYSTEM settings

correct? Follow the description

“COLOUR SYSTEM” on page 21 to try

to solve the trouble.

• Have the COLOUR and BRIGHT settings

been adjusted properly? Follow the

description “BRIGHT” and “COLOUR”

on page 20 to try to adjust them properly.

• Videotaping teletext is not recommended

because it may not record correctly.

• When a white and bright still image (such

as a white dress) is displayed on the

screen, the white part may look as if it is

coloured. This is unavoidable due to the

nature of the picture tube itself, and not

due to a TV failure. When the picture

disappears from the screen, the unnatural

colours will also disappear.
